Handbags are fashionable. That's right, as simple as this. A woman's handbag is the most obvious sign of her place in the world. Whether it be plain and simple, or covered in shimmering diamonds, the appearance of her handbag makes it clear where she stands socially.
To give you an example, take a look at Margaret Thatcher. The press has always made much of her use of the handbag, and if you look a little closer, you'll see a marked resemblance between hers and the queen mothers. Is it just coincidence, that these two powerful women should choose the same design? I suspect not. Given what I've already said about the reflection of social standing that a handbag represents, I'm sure you can see that it is entirely unsurprising that they should equip themselves similarly.
